Default GT 30R Project: My Trip to the Darkside

My journey to the darkside.
Motor setup: Attitude Racing LS/VTEC: 9.0:1 CP Pistons ( Earl), 81.5mm bore, Alaniz Technologies Custom Turbo Head, ITR Cams, Custom Header by S2F: Burns Stainless Turbo slipfit collector, 321 Stainless piping, JG b16 intake, 70mm BBK throttle body.
This project is almost complete. You can see by the look on my kid's face, he can't wait to drive.
S2F fabricating the header, piping, i/c end tanks and custom core support.
